Kino Aski LNG Partners with Naftogaz Group on Canadian LNG Supply
Kino Aski LNG and Naftogaz Group have sign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) to explore cooperation on supplying low-carbon Canadian liquefied natural gas (LNG) to European markets.
The agreement establishes a framework for the two organizations to assess potential supplies of Canadian LNG to Naftogaz Group from the proposed Kino Aski LNG Terminal. They will work together to evaluate potential demand, supply volumes, and delivery options in Europe.
Kino Aski LNG is being developed under First Nations leadership, aiming to create long-term economic benefits for participating communities in Quebec and Ontario while advancing an approach based on respect for Indigenous territories, environmental protection, and collaboration with affected communities.
For Naftogaz Group, this partnership represents an opportunity to assess the possibility of adding Canadian LNG to its supply portfolio. The company's Acting CEO, Sergii Fedorenko, stated that cooperation with Kino Aski LNG will allow them 'to assess the possibility of adding Canadian LNG to our supply portfolio.'
